Technical Edge

2861 sherwood heights dr L6J7K1 Oakville Ontario Canada
  • Profile: Technical Edge is a Business Services company located at Oakville, Ontario Canada, address is 2861 sherwood heights dr, Oakville L6J7K1 ON, postcode is L6J7K1, you can contact Technical Edge by phone 9058128820
Please share as much information as you can about Technical Edge so other users can benefit from your comment.